listen wrote:
Obey大, 可否明...(恕刪)
更換kernel方法
1.下載kernel壓縮檔,並解壓縮,打開會有3個.ko檔一個zImage
2.將三個.ko檔案丟到sdcard中,其中zImage覆蓋原有的檔案(sdcard/Android/zImage)
3.bcm4329.ko及tun.ko和yaffs.ko暫存於sdcard根目錄
4.開機進入Android系統
* 開機若出現錯誤訊息,請修改sdcard/Android/startup.txt
將set cmdline開頭的那行加入nand_boot=0
EX1:set cmdline "rel_path=Android" 更改為 set cmdline "nand_boot=0 rel_path=Android"
EX2:set cmdline "" 更改為 set cmdline "nand_boot=0"
改完應該可正常開機
5.到Android Market搜尋並安裝Terminal Emulator至手機
6.執行Terminal Emulator
7.鍵入以下指令
su
mount -o remount,rw /system
cp /sdcard/bcm4329.ko /system/lib/modules
cp /sdcard/tun.ko /system/lib/modules
cp /sdcard/yaffs.ko /system/lib/modules
------------------------------------------------------------
第1行指令 su 表示切換至 root 身分,即手機作業系統最高權限管理員。
第2行指令表示將 /system 目錄變成可讀可寫
第3行指令表示將檔案 /sdcard/bcm4329.ko 複製(copy, 指令縮寫cp) 至 /system/lib/modules/ 目錄內
第4行指令表示將檔案 /sdcard/tun.ko 複製(copy, 指令縮寫cp) 至 /system/lib/modules/ 目錄內
第5行指令表示將檔案 /sdcard/yaffs.ko 複製(copy, 指令縮寫cp) 至 /system/lib/modules/ 目錄內
------------------------------------------------------------